Machine learning is a rapidly growing field of Artificial Intelligence (AI) that has the potential to revolutionize the way we live and work. At its core, machine learning is the process of training algorithms to automatically make predictions or decisions without being explicitly programmed to do so. This is accomplished by feeding large amounts of data into the algorithm, allowing it to learn from the patterns and relationships within that data.

Natural Language Processing

One of the most exciting applications of machine learning is in the field of natural language processing (NLP). NLP is the ability of machines to understand and respond to human language, and it is a key component of many popular AI-powered technologies such as virtual assistants and chat-bots. For example, machine learning algorithms are used to understand and respond to voice commands in virtual assistants like Amazon’s Alexa and Google Home, and to understand and respond to text-based queries in chat-bots.

Computer Vision

Another area where machine learning is making a significant impact is in the field of computer vision. Computer vision is the ability of machines to understand and interpret visual information, such as images and video. Machine learning algorithms are used to train computers to recognize and classify objects within images and video, and to understand the context and meaning of those images. For example, machine learning algorithms are used to train self-driving cars to recognize and respond to traffic signals, pedestrians, and other vehicles on the road.

Self Driving Cars

The most popular application of machine learning is Self-driving cars. Self-driving cars are vehicles that are equipped with sensors and machine learning algorithms that allow them to drive themselves without the need for human intervention. These vehicles use a combination of computer vision, machine learning, and other technologies to safely navigate roads and make decisions in real-time. Other Uses

Machine learning is also used in other applications such as image and speech recognition, natural language understanding, recommender systems, and predictive analytics. For example, machine learning algorithms are used in image and speech recognition to train computers to understand and respond to visual and auditory information, and in natural language understanding to train computers to understand and respond to human language.

Recommendation Systems

In the field of recommender systems, machine learning algorithms are used to analyze large amounts of data and make personalized recommendations to users. For example, machine learning algorithms are used to recommend products or services to users based on their browsing history, purchase history, and other data.

Predictive Analytics

Predictive analytics is another area where machine learning is making a significant impact. Predictive analytics is the use of statistical models and machine learning algorithms to analyze data and make predictions about future events. For example, machine learning algorithms are used to predict customer behavior, forecast sales and demand, and identify potential fraud.
